Westpac Impersonation Scam Reports for 02 8093 1106

Thirteen contributors have reported scam calls from 02 8093 1106 (also written as 0280931106) impersonating Westpac, with callers claiming outstanding mortgage or loan payments. The number is allocated to Optus Networks in NSW and shows a clear pattern of fraudulent activity designed to extract personal information and financial details from unsuspecting recipients.

The impersonation tactics used by callers from 0280931106 are sophisticated enough to deceive some recipients initially, but multiple contributors have successfully verified with Westpac that these calls do not originate from the bank. Several contributors specifically noted they called Westpac directly to confirm the calls were fraudulent, confirming this is not legitimate bank contact.

What Callers from 02 8093 1106 Claim

Callers impersonating Westpac via 02 8093 1106 employ several specific tactics. They claim the recipient has an overdue mortgage or loan payment requiring immediate action. Many callers from 0280931106 reference the recipient's full name and request sensitive personal information including birth dates and years. One contributor received a call on a Saturday morning where the recorded message used their full name, claimed their mortgage was overdue, and demanded they arrange a direct debit that same day.

The urgency tactic is prominent in reports about 02 8093 1106. Callers create artificial time pressure by insisting payment must be arranged immediately or threatening consequences. One contributor reported receiving 3-4 calls daily from this number since a Monday, with an automated message claiming they owed money to Westpac. Another contributor described a recorded call threatening that if they did not speak to someone on the line and arrange payment, further action would be taken.

A significant portion of calls from 0280931106 use robocall technology, with contributors describing cheap-sounding automated recordings claiming to represent Westpac. These robocalls often pause before connecting to a live operator or simply disconnect, a technique designed to identify active phone numbers for follow-up scam attempts.

What to Do If You Receive a Call from 02 8093 1106

If 02 8093 1106 calls you:

  • Do not: Provide personal information such as birth date, full name confirmation, or banking details. Do not arrange payments or set up direct debits as requested by the caller. Do not return the call to the number shown on your phone.
  • Do: Hang up immediately if the caller claims urgency or threatens consequences. End the call if you hear a robotic or poor-quality recording. Verify any bank contact by calling Westpac directly using the number on your bank card or official statements, never using a number provided by the caller.
  • Block the number: If 0280931106 calls you, add it to your phone's blocked contacts to prevent future calls.
  • Hang up on urgency tactics: Legitimate banks never demand immediate payment or threaten action during a single call. Legitimate Westpac contact will not insist you arrange payment the same day or threaten consequences if you hang up.

How to Report 02 8093 1106

If you receive a scam call from 02 8093 1106 or 0280931106, report it through these official Australian channels:

  • Scamwatch: Report the call at scamwatch.gov.au, the official Australian government resource for reporting scams. Include the number 02 8093 1106, the date and time of the call, and what the caller claimed.
  • ACMA (Australian Communications and Media Authority): Lodge a complaint at acma.gov.au about the scam call from 0280931106. ACMA tracks fraudulent calling patterns and can take action against service providers facilitating scams.
  • Westpac directly: Call Westpac using the number on your bank card to report the impersonation attempt from 02 8093 1106. The bank monitors fraud attempts against its customers and can flag the number internally.
  • ReportCyber: If the call involved any phishing, data theft attempts, or online elements, report it at cyber.gov.au.

What should I do if I already provided information to 02 8093 1106?

If you provided personal information such as birth date, full name, or banking details to a caller from 0280931106, contact Westpac immediately using the number on your bank card to inform them of the scam. Monitor your bank account and credit file for unauthorised activity. You can also report the incident to Scamwatch at scamwatch.gov.au and ACMA at acma.gov.au. If you provided payment card details, contact your bank or card issuer to monitor for fraudulent transactions or request a new card if necessary.
